Hey, I found this link on the offical Sierra forums while browsing their message board and thought I\'d share it with all the classic gaming nuts who might be interested. I know Abandonware is looked down on in these forums, but according to the link every game they have up for download has been licenced out by the copyright owning companies for free distribution. The catch? They\'re old Amiga titles, and must be ran through an amiga emulator.
The very fact that this was posted by a well respected member of the forums on an (IDSA-member) corperate website.. and has been allowed to stay there by the moderators.. lents to it\'s credibility. If you want, go ahead and remove the link if you believe it\'s inappropriate.. but check it out first since this might be a great oppertunity to pick up some vintage games from your youth.
(Be sure to check out QFG2 while you\'re there. ;) )
Free Classics (http://www.back2roots.org )
